WebPowerShell Join command works on the String to concatenate the multiple strings into one. In the syntax of Join, -Join -Join String [] – Indicates the multiple string inputs. – Indicates the strings to join with. If no delimiter is provided, -Join command by default concatenate the string with (“ ”). WebMar 7, 2012 · Here's an example creating URLs using the UriBuilder class: $builder = New-Object System.UriBuilder $builder.Host = "www.myhost.com" $builder.Path = ('folder', 'subfolder', 'page.aspx' -join '/') $builder.Port = 8443 $builder.Scheme = 'https' …
